1. Introduction to URL Shortening
URL shortening is a technique on the Internet during which a lengthy URL is often transformed right into a shorter, more manageable kind. This shortened URL redirects to the first extensive URL when visited. Products and services like Bitly and TinyURL are well-acknowledged examples of URL shorteners. The need for URL shortening arose with the arrival of social media marketing platforms like Twitter, the place character boundaries for posts built it hard to share long URLs.

Past social media marketing, URL shorteners are valuable in advertising campaigns, email messages, and printed media the place prolonged URLs could be cumbersome.

two. Core Parts of the URL Shortener
A URL shortener typically includes the next parts:

Website Interface: This is actually the front-conclusion section wherever people can enter their extensive URLs and acquire shortened versions. It can be a simple form on a Online page.
Database: A databases is critical to shop the mapping between the original extensive URL and also the shortened Variation. Databases like MySQL, PostgreSQL, or NoSQL solutions like MongoDB can be employed.
Redirection Logic: This can be the backend logic that usually takes the quick URL and redirects the person on the corresponding lengthy URL. This logic is generally carried out in the net server or an application layer.
API: Quite a few URL shorteners present an API to ensure that 3rd-bash apps can programmatically shorten URLs and retrieve the first prolonged URLs.
three. Planning the URL Shortening Algorithm
The crux of the URL shortener lies in its algorithm for changing an extended URL into a brief a person. Quite a few strategies can be utilized, like:

Hashing: The extended URL may be hashed into a hard and fast-dimensions string, which serves as the shorter URL. Nonetheless, hash collisions (unique URLs resulting in a similar hash) need to be managed.
Base62 Encoding: Just one typical tactic is to make use of Base62 encoding (which makes use of 62 figures: 0-9, A-Z, along with a-z) on an integer ID. The ID corresponds towards the entry during the database. This process makes certain that the brief URL is as brief as possible.
Random String Technology: Another solution would be to make a random string of a hard and fast length (e.g., six people) and Look at if it’s presently in use during the database. Otherwise, it’s assigned to your lengthy URL.
4. Database Administration
The databases schema for your URL shortener will likely be straightforward, with two primary fields:

ID: A novel identifier for every URL entry.
Lengthy URL: The first URL that should be shortened.
Brief URL/Slug: The small Variation in the URL, typically stored as a singular string.
In addition to these, you might like to retail store metadata including the creation date, expiration date, and the quantity of situations the brief URL has become accessed.

five. Managing Redirection
Redirection is a critical Portion of the URL shortener's operation. Whenever a consumer clicks on a short URL, the support should promptly retrieve the first URL from the databases and redirect the consumer employing an HTTP 301 (everlasting redirect) or 302 (momentary redirect) standing code.

Functionality is key listed here, as the procedure must be nearly instantaneous. Tactics like databases indexing and caching (e.g., making use of Redis or Memcached) is usually employed to speed up the retrieval system.

6. Safety Criteria
Security is a big concern in URL shorteners:

Malicious URLs: A URL shortener might be abused to distribute destructive hyperlinks. Applying URL validation, blacklisting, or integrating with 3rd-party security companies to examine URLs right before shortening them can mitigate this danger.
Spam Prevention: Fee restricting and CAPTCHA can protect against abuse by spammers trying to produce A huge number of small URLs.
seven. Scalability
As being the URL shortener grows, it might have to take care of millions of URLs and redirect requests. This requires a scalable architecture, probably involving load balancers, distributed databases, and microservices.

Load Balancing: Distribute visitors across numerous servers to handle high loads.
Dispersed Databases: Use databases which can scale horizontally, like Cassandra or MongoDB.
Microservices: Different problems like URL shortening, analytics, and redirection into unique expert services to boost scalability and maintainability.
8. Analytics
URL shorteners frequently provide analytics to trace how frequently a short URL is clicked, where the traffic is coming from, and various handy metrics. This calls for logging Each and every redirect and possibly integrating with analytics platforms.
